Веб
- ASP.NET vNext Ликбез
Краткий обзор всех новинок в мире веба на стеке MS, Roslyn, OWIN, KVM, KRE, KPM и иже с ними. - Getting the Client’s IP Address in ASP.NET vNext Web Applications
Получаем IP клиента на сервере в KRE. - Check User exists in a Role in ASP.NET Identity 2.0
Как проверить наличие у пользователя определенной роли в приложении на ASP.NET MVC5, использующем Identity 2.0. - ASP.NET Identity 2.2.0-alpha1
Превью новой версии пакета с исправлением багов и улучшенной производительностью. - Compressing the Web
Обзор подходов и методов сжатия контента, отдаваемого сервером, а также малоизвестная возможность сжатия клиентских запросов. - An Introduction To The HTML5 History API
Введение в еще один новый API, присутствующий в HTML5 – History API, работа с историей работы с сайтом пользователя. - Running ASP.NET MVC 6 on Linux
Запускаем ASP.NET MVC 6 – приложение на Linux. - Access WCF REST Services in an ASP.NET MVC app using AngularJS
Пример работы с WCF REST-сервисами из приложения на ASP.NET MVC c AngularJS.
Программирование
- Loading Assembly to Leave Assembly File Unlocked
Загружаем сборку в память не блокируя ее файл. - Log Parser Lizard creating custom regex format
Разбор произвольных логов при помощи задания структуры файла лога с помощью регулярных выражений. - Pointers in C#
Использование указателей в C# (с применением unsafe-кода). - .NET Is Not a Black Box, Open It Up
Декомпиляция кода, написанного для платформы .Net. - C# – SomeEnum.ToString measured to be 400x slower
Разбираемся кто виноват и что делать в том что перечисление в виде строки выдается очень долго, по сравнению с полем класса и много еще с чем. - .NET Serializers Comparison Chart
Хит-парад методов сериализации. - Writing Cleaner Code with Reactive Extensions
Улучшаем свой код при помощи Reactive Extensions. - How to get output parameter values from stored procedure using Entity Framework
Получаем значение output-параметра используя Entity Framework. - POUR UNE REDIRECTION TEMPORAIRE, FAUT-IL UTILISER LE CODE HTTP 302 OU 307?
Выбираем какой статус лучше вернуть для временного редиректа — 302 или 307. Плюс отличная шпора по кодам возврата. - NServiceBus: Could not enumerate all types
Как отучить NServiceBus сканировать все dll-ки проекта в поисках совместимых обработчиков. - Using System.Numerics.Vector for Graphics Programming
Добавляем методы работы с математическими матрицами, облегчаем себе жизнь при работе с графикой. - Quickly Generate C# Classes from JSON Responses
Генерим C#-класс по JSON-у, обещают быстро и просто. - Accessing and posting on Facebook feed
Работаем с API Facebook.
Базы данных
- Find all triggers in a SQL Server Database
Вывод списка всех триггеров в SQL Server
Разное
- Powershell To Clean Visual Studio Bin/Obj folders
Очистка директорий bin и obj на PowerShell, частенько бывает нужно, чтобы убедиться что никаких зависимости не забыты. - Cache Eviction: When Are Randomized Algorithms Better Than LRU?
Размышления на тему когда случайный кеш бывает эффективнее LRU-кеша. - Where in the Application Should Data Validation be Done?
Про валидацию данных, когда и где ее лучше производить от архитектора баз данных.